The opportunity

We have an exciting opportunity to join our Property Underwriting Team in Melbourne as a Senior Underwriter. In this role, you’ll be responsible for underwriting new business and renewals of varying complexity and volume, operating within established underwriting guidelines, authority levels, and service standards.

Reporting to the Underwriting Manager, you’ll collaborate closely with a team of underwriters, providing guidance, sharing expertise, and mentoring team members. You’ll also play a key role in building and maintaining strong broker relationships, applying your technical knowledge to support business outcomes, and staying up to date with industry developments and new product offerings.

Your new role

A day in the role may look a bit like this:

  • Actively manage your renewal and new business portfolio, maintaining strong relationships with brokers and colleagues to support retention, growth, and profitability.
  • Ensure compliance with all underwriting standards, procedures, and processes through consistent monitoring and review.
  • Provide timely, professional service and effective solutions to both customers and intermediaries.
  • Continuously develop your knowledge of legislation, best practices, underwriting, systems, products, and organisational guidelines.
  • Collaborate effectively with Underwriters and contribute to a supportive team environment.
  • Promote a positive and productive workplace culture through respectful and proactive engagement.

About you

To be successful in this role you will have a proven background in the insurance industry and strong Underwriting experience. You will also have the following skills and attributes:

  • Working knowledge of Underwriting in a Property portfolio
  • Strong customer/broker relationship skills and focus
  • Proven knowledge of relevant market conditions for specific class/portfolio
  • The ability to negotiate and have difficult conversations with Brokers and Stakeholders
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ills with strong attention to detail
